What to Expect (Job Responsibilities):
- Perform penetration testing activities to assess the security of products across various verticals
- Conduct complex product security assessments involving hardware, firmware, and code review
- Document technical issues identified during security assessments and provide tailored recommendations for remediation
- Offer technical mentorship and career development guidance to junior engineers
- Engage in vulnerability research to produce blog posts, whitepapers, and conference talks
What is Required (Qualifications):
- Minimum of 5 years of hands-on hardware/product security testing and/or demonstrated bug bounty experience against IoT/Mobile products
- Strong experience in reverse engineering hardware and proficiency with tools like oscilloscopes and logic analyzers
- Advanced knowledge of microcontroller/microprocessor architectures (ARM, RISC-V, MIPS, x86)
- Proficiency in low-level programming languages such as C, C++, and Assembly
- Experience with static and dynamic analysis of firmware binaries using tools like Ghidra or IDA Pro
How to Stand Out (Preferred Qualifications):
- Experience at an established consulting firm as a hardware security consultant or product security pentester
- Deg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Engineering, or related major and/or equivalent experience
- Produced public-facing research and/or delivered presentations at well-known industry security conferences
- Knowledge of secure hardware design principles and supply chain risks
- Expertise in identifying high-level vulnerabilities in embedded systems
